Sourcing guidance for Conductive Woven Fabric Price

What are the key technical specifications to evaluate when comparing Conductive Woven Fabric prices?

When sourcing conductive fabrics, the price is primarily driven by the base material (polyester or nylon) and the plating metal (Nickel, Copper, or Silver). You must verify the Surface Resistivity (typically <0.05 Ω/sq) and Shielding Effectiveness (ranging from 60dB to 90dB). Higher-priced fabrics usually offer superior oxidation resistance and salt spray tolerance, ensuring the conductivity does not degrade over time in humid environments.

How do compliance standards affect the procurement of conductive textiles?

To ensure market access and safety, buyers must prioritize suppliers whose products meet RoHS and REACH standards, confirming the absence of hazardous substances. For specialized applications, check for UL 94 V-0 or V-1 flame retardancy ratings. If the fabric is used in wearable technology, OEKO-TEX Standard 100 is essential to guarantee it is skin-friendly and free from harmful chemicals.

What factors influence the economic feasibility and ROI of bulk conductive fabric purchases?

The total cost is heavily influenced by the width of the roll (standard 1.1m to 1.5m) and the weight (gsm). Buyers should analyze the durability cycle, specifically how many wash cycles the fabric can withstand before losing its shielding properties. Investing in a slightly higher-priced ripstop weave can be more economical in the long run due to its higher tensile strength and resistance to tearing compared to plain weaves.

What are the typical usage scenarios that dictate the required fabric grade?

For EMI/RFI shielding gaskets and curtains, a standard Nickel-Copper plated fabric is sufficient. However, for medical electrodes or smart clothing, Silver-plated fabrics are required due to their antibacterial properties and high conductivity, despite the higher price point. Always match the coating thickness to your specific shielding frequency requirements to avoid overpaying for unnecessary specifications.

Cross-Border Procurement Strategies for Conductive Textiles

How can I mitigate quality risks when purchasing conductive fabrics from overseas suppliers?

Always request a pre-shipment inspection (PSI) and a Third-Party Lab Test Report (such as SGS or Intertek) specifically for shielding effectiveness (ASTM D4935). Since conductive coatings can be fragile, ensure the supplier uses vacuum packaging or anti-oxidation bags to prevent environmental degradation during long-term sea freight.

What are the best negotiation strategies for securing competitive B2B pricing?

Focus on volume-based tiered pricing. Suppliers on Made-in-China.com often offer significant discounts for orders exceeding 500 to 1,000 meters. You can also negotiate based on payment terms, such as a 30% deposit and 70% balance against the Bill of Lading (B/L), to maintain cash flow while ensuring the supplier remains committed to quality.

What should be considered regarding international shipping and customs for technical textiles?

Conductive fabrics are lightweight but high-value. For small batches, air express (DHL/FedEx) is preferred to minimize transit time and oxidation risk. Ensure the HS Code (typically 5911.90 or 5603.12) is correctly declared to avoid customs delays. For large-scale projects, FOB (Free On Board) terms are recommended to give you better control over the logistics costs and the choice of carrier.
